On the exponent of distribution of the ternary divisor function

Abstract
We show that the exponent of distribution of the ternary divisor function in arithmetic progressions to prime moduli is at least 1/2+1/46, improving results of Heath-Brown and Friedlander--Iwaniec. Furthermore, when averaging over a fixed residue class, we prove that this exponent is increased to 1/2 +1/34.
